IB 705.11 Non-Competitive Contracts

Search Manuel sur l’administration financière

Effective: April 1, 2016

Applicable FAM Policies: 705 - Procurement

Applicability: GNWT Departements and Public Agencies

This interpretation provides for non-competitive procurement in observance of strict regulatory criteria and in conformance with fairness, transparency and accountability.

IB 705.01, IB 705.02 and IB 705.03 provide additional guidance on the sole-source procurement process (i.e. flow charts). Non-competitive procurement is further described in the GNWT Procurement Procedures Manual.

INTERPRETATION

Departments and Agencies wishing to undertake a non-competitive procurement process (i.e. sole-source or negotiated contract) should consult with the Procurement Shared Services Division (PSS) in the Department  of Finance to identify the most appropriate means by which to proceed. In particular, there is a requirement for PSS to be involved for contracts:

  • $25,000 or greater;
  • requiring a formal Request for Tender (RFT) or Request for Proposal (RFP); or,
  • for a Northern Manufactured Product.

All procurement transactions described above must also be properly justified, appropriately authorized, and recorded in the corporate financial management system (e.g. SAM).

The Deputy Head (or delegate) of the requesting organization, as the primary contract authority, should approve or reject the sole-source recommendation.

All non-competitive procurement activities must be supported by appropriate documentation as they are subject to audit.
